Sky News Arabia (stylized as Sky News عربية; Arabic: سكاي نيوز عربية, romanized : Skāy Nyūz ʻArabīyah) is an Arabic 24-hour rolling news channel broadcast mainly operated in the Middle East and North Africa. It is a joint venture between UK-based Sky Group and the UAE-based International Media Investments (IMI) corporation.

Diana Magnay is a British journalist who is currently Sky News ' Moscow correspondent. [1] She was educated at Wycombe Abbey, [2] and holds a BA in Modern History from St Hugh's College, Oxford where she received the Arnold Modern History Prize in 1999, and a master's in War Studies at King's College London where she won the Director's Prize ...
